Practical Font Pairing for Design Projects
Font pairing is essential for creating visually appealing designs. Brosley works well with a variety of typefaces, depending on the desired effect. A clean sans serif like Montserrat or Lato can provide a modern, minimalist contrast, while a serif font such as Georgia or Playfair Display can add a more editorial or traditional feel.
For packaging design or web design, combining Brosley with a geometric sans serif can create a dynamic, high-impact look. In editorial design, using it alongside a classic serif font can evoke a sense of sophistication and timelessness.
When to Use Brosley Effectively
Brosley excels in short text applications such as headlines, callouts, titles, and logo marks. Its expressive nature makes it ideal for decorative accents that add character to your designs. However, it's best avoided for long paragraphs of body text, where legibility and consistency are more critical.
For marketers, this means using Brosley to highlight key messages rather than entire blocks of content. It's perfect for campaign slogans, taglines, or social media captions that need to grab attention quickly. When used sparingly, it can become a defining element of your brand’s visual identity.
